Why Rubber Flooring Fits Wilmington Multifamily Spaces

Rubber flooring works well in shared gym spaces for a few key reasons. It stands up to different workout styles, controls sound in residential buildings, and manages the kind of environment we're used to here near the coast.

• In most Wilmington properties, fitness rooms aren't huge. With rubber flooring, each square foot can support cardio, weight training, and stretching without needing separate zones.

• Shared walls and ceilings mean sound travels easily. Rubber absorbs the bumps from weights and muffled foot traffic better than tile or concrete.

• Living near the coast brings humidity year-round and more sand indoors during warmer months. Rubber flooring doesn't hold moisture and is less likely to show wear from outdoor debris.

These all-around advantages make rubber one of the most practical upgrades for buildings that want to support modern workout needs without disruptions for residents nearby.

Durability and Safety for Year-Round Use

Multifamily gyms see a broad mix of fitness levels and routines, from gentle stretching to serious lifting. That kind of variety needs a sturdy floor that won't wear out after just a season or two.

• Rubber holds up under the pressure of dumbbells, weight benches, and steady foot traffic without cracking or denting.

• As spaces fill up in the winter, the chance of slips or tripping can increase. Rubber flooring offers the grip and bounce needed to keep residents steady through any workout.

• Residents often range from active young adults to older adults looking to stay healthy. Thick rubber padding helps reduce joint strain across the board.

We know how important it is to keep things both comfortable and tough in shared fitness spaces. That balance is one of the main reasons rubber beats out other options during colder seasons when use is high and safety matters most.

Easy Maintenance for Busy Property Managers

Keeping a fitness space looking sharp through the winter isn't always easy. Shorter days mean cleaning checks may happen after hours, and staff are already balancing multiple needs. Rubber flooring helps ease that load.

• It doesn't need special products or machines to stay clean. A simple sweep or mop gets the job done after most uses.

• Rubber flooring stays stable no matter the season. It won't shift, buckle, or lift just because we hit a damp December stretch or the HVAC cycles more often.

• Since it's long-lasting and low-hassle, property managers can focus more on community updates and resident questions, not ongoing floor repairs.

When the flooring holds up without fuss, it saves time and effort all around, especially during busy months when rentals, events, and indoor crowding all pick up.

Adaptable Design That Works with Limited Space

Many Wilmington gyms inside apartment buildings or townhome communities are smaller by nature. Rubber flooring lets every inch count without looking squeezed or worn out.

• With rolls, tiles, and multi-thickness options, it's easy to cover odd-shaped rooms or transition zones like breezeways or closed-in garages.

• If the layout needs to change later, say adding a new treadmill or shifting a stretching corner, it's not a full redo. Just move or replace what's needed.

• On top of all that, rubber flooring looks clean and modern. It fits right in whether the rest of the space is crisp and urban or casual and coastal.

Having a gym space that adapts without extra remodeling helps meet changing resident preferences and keeps things fresh for people using the space each week.
